Check the Website URL Carefully
Start by examining the full website address. HTTPS is the first part of the link for secure websites. There should be a little padlock symbol next to the address bar.
Missing HTTPS is a warning sign.
Look closely at the spelling inside the domain name. Fraudulent sites often replace letters with similar looking characters. Small changes like extra numbers or hyphens indicate risk.
Typing the official address manually reduces mistakes.
Avoid clicking random promotional links shared through messages.
Verify the Domain Age and Ownership
Newly created domains carry a higher risk. Scam websites often operate for short periods before disappearing.
Domain lookup tools provide useful information.
Checking registration date helps identify suspicious domains. Very recent creation dates require extra caution.
Ownership transparency adds credibility.
Legitimate platforms typically provide company information publicly.
Examine Page Design and Functionality
Cloned websites often contain design flaws. Low quality images and broken links signal danger.
Navigation errors raise red flags.
Test non sensitive pages before entering personal data. Check if internal links function properly.
Suspicious popups indicate possible malware.
Unexpected download prompts should never be accepted.

Use Security Tools and Browsers
Modern browsers warn users about unsafe websites. Ignoring browser warnings increases risk unnecessarily.
Install updated antivirus software.
Security software blocks malicious websites automatically. Keeping the browser updated also strengthens protection.
Public WiFi increases vulnerability.
Private networks provide safer browsing conditions.
